## Tuning

The receipt mailer (Almsgate) batches donation receipts and sends through the Thornquay relay. On-call: if the queue backs up, resist the urge to crank batch size — the relay rate-limits per connection, and bigger batches just mean bigger retries. Scale worker count first, then shorten the flush interval. Dedupe window must stay longer than the retry horizon or donors get duplicate receipts, which generates tickets. All knobs live in one place and are read at worker start. Current production values follow.

tuning table, kajop-yafof:
QUOTAS = {
    "wenath": 10,
    "ulaael": 5,
}

**Handover: Sort Stability in Gridforge Report Builder**

To plugin authors and Ilka, who takes over next sprint: Gridforge's column sort is not stable across pagination. Plugins relying on row order after a secondary sort will see drift on pages 2+. Workaround: pin a tiebreaker column via the manifest. A proper fix lands in the comparator rewrite, branch staged. Testing the branch requires unlocking the fixtures vault, which accepts the recovery passphrase listed below.

vault phrase of yaguf-hahaf = druath-holix

Finance Review Summary — Project Harrowgate

Board: diligence on the proposed acquisition of Velmont Systems is complete. Revenue quality is acceptable; working capital needs adjustment of roughly 4%. Integration costs fall within modeled range. Treasury confirms funding capacity without new debt. Legal flags no material encumbrances. Recommendation: proceed to binding offer. The confidential note below outlines next steps.

confidential, yahag-bahap: Drumirox Partners is in early talks to buy Jorwynix Systems for about $201.4 million. The Istir launch date is August 28, and nothing goes to the press before then. Legal wants the Norwynox Foods term sheet redrafted before April 4.

Handover note — Trellick transcoding farm. Plugins now load from the shared Ostrander registry rather than per-node paths, so external authors should target the v2 manifest format. Jobs queue through the Melhurst scheduler; nothing else changed in the submission API. If your plugin needs to inspect the farm's runtime settings, they are read-only at boot. The current active configuration for the transcode workers is the following.

config for yahof-tajop:
zorath:
  pin: 7493
  metrics_host: metrics.zorath.tolvaqsys.internal
  tenant: praiel
  seal: seal_fd9cd4f1